Address NAu7HXWn2vkm9h5ZyHCTcTvL6s79PSuWw3

Total received 120.80363381 NMC
Total sent 120.80363381 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
July 27, 2017, 1:46 p.m. 9b6917f4a… 353108 120.80363381 NMC 0.00000000 NMC
July 11, 2017, 6:26 a.m. ef2b69a34… 350760 120.80363381 NMC 120.80363381 NMC